Why Down‑Lights Are Worth the Effort

  • Energy efficiency: Modern LED downlights use up to 80% less power than halogens. In 2026, with energy prices staying steady, that adds up to real savings on your monthly bill.
  • Improved ambience: Even, shadow-free lighting highlights textures in your walls and makes artwork pop. It creates a cozy glow that feels expensive but costs pennies to run.
  • Compliance & Safety: Updating to modern fixtures ensures you meet AS/NZS 3000:2022 (Wiring Rules). This includes mandatory RCD protection, which is vital for keeping your family safe from electrical faults.

Sarah’s Note: Before we start, remember that any new ceiling light circuit must be protected by an RCD breaker. If your switchboard hasn’t been updated in the last decade, you might need a licensed electrician to upgrade the board first. Safety first, always!


The Tools & Materials You’ll Need

I’ve rounded up what you’ll realistically need for a 2026 DIY install. Prices reflect current market rates at major Aussie hardware stores and online retailers.

Item Typical Price (AUD) Why It Matters
LED Down‑light Unit (80mm, 12W, 800lm) $35–$75 Look for “IC Rated” (Insulation Contact) to prevent heat build-up. Brightness and thermal safety are key.
4‑Piece Retrofit Kit (Harness + Brackets) $130–$190 Kits save time and ensure all components match. Includes wiring harnesses, mounting springs, and trim rings.
RCD Circuit Breaker (2P, 2A or 10A) $50–$65 Mandatory for new circuits. Ensures your new lights are protected against earth leakage. Check your switchboard compatibility.
Laser Stud Finder $30–$45 Avoids cutting into timber battens or existing wiring. A pro tool that saves you from costly ceiling repairs.
Ceiling Trim / Face Plate (Matte Black) $6–$12 Hides the cut edges and gives a polished finish. Matte black blends well with most 2026 interior trends.
LED Dimmer Switch (3‑Way, Compatible) $85–$120 Allows you to adjust brightness. Ensure it’s rated for LED loads (check min/max wattage).
Crimping Tool & Connectors $15–$25 Screw terminals can loosen over time in 2026 homes due to thermal cycling. Crimp connectors offer a more reliable connection.

Pro Tip: Buy a kit that includes all wiring harnesses and mounting brackets. It cuts down on extra trips to the hardware store and reduces installation errors. Plus, matching components ensures your IC rating is maintained throughout the circuit.


Step‑by‑Step Installation

1. Plan Your Layout

  • Mark the spots: Use a laser level or chalk line to ensure even spacing. A

consistent layout ensures uniform illumination and prevents visual clutter. Account for structural obstructions like joists, ductwork, or plumbing by consulting your home’s original blueprints or using a stud finder with depth detection. Leave at least 2 feet between fixtures for standard residential spacing, and adjust inward if you’re illuminating task areas like kitchen islands or workspaces.

2. Power Down & Verify

  • Turn off the circuit: Flip the breaker to the room you’re working in. Never assume the light is off—test with a non-contact voltage tester before touching any wires.
  • Remove old fixtures: Carefully detach the existing trim and housing if replacing older can lights. Label each wire bundle with painter’s tape to avoid confusion during reconnection.

3. Mount the Housing & Connect Wiring

  • Secure the new housing: Slide the LED can kit into the drywall cutout. Use the included adjustable ears or mounting brackets to fasten it firmly to the joist or ceiling framing. Ensure a tight seal to maintain your IC (Insulation Contact) rating.
  • Make electrical connections: Strip ~½ inch of insulation from each wire. Connect black to black, white to white, and ground to ground using the crimp connectors. Push excess wire neatly into the housing and secure the terminals. Double-check that no bare copper is exposed.

4. Test & Trim

  • Power up cautiously: Restore breaker power briefly to test functionality before closing the fixture. If a light doesn’t activate, turn the power back off and recheck polarity and ground connections.
  • Install trim & finish: Snap on the LED trim ring or baffle. Apply joint compound around the edges if needed, sand smooth, and paint to match your ceiling. The result will be seamless and professional-looking.
